Configuring OpenSRS Access for WHMCS

Learn how to configure OpenSRS access for WHMCS with these step-by-step instructions, including links to detailed WHMCS and OpenSRS documentation.

WHMCS supports OpenSRS integration. To enable this, follow these steps:

  1. Set up OpenSRS registrar integration in WHMCS if you have not already done so. For instructions, visit WHMCS OpenSRS Documentation.

  2. Open a support ticket at Ruachost Hosting Panel and request that Ruachost unblock the firewall for ports 55000 and 55443 for the IP address range 216.40.33.0/24.

  3. After receiving confirmation that the firewall has been opened, whitelist your server IP address in your OpenSRS account:

    • Log in to your OpenSRS account.

    • Under Profile Management, click Add IPs for Script/API Access.

    • On the Script/API Access page, type the server IP address for your WHMCS installation and click Add Rule.

Important: It may take up to one hour for the IP whitelist setting to propagate and take effect.

Once completed, WHMCS can access your OpenSRS account.
